Windows 11 Microsoft wants to know what features you want to make it better
Channel:
Subscribers:
126,000
Published on ● Video Link: https://www.youtube.com/watch?v=8uY-0vIy5rU
Go to the feedback hub and let Microsoft know how to make Windows 11 better!